The 2025 driving season is officially upon us and for many classic car and truck owners that means getting their rides back on the open road. Unfortunately, this is also the time of year that many owners get hit with auto insurance rate increases, even those with good driving records and who haven’t had to file a claim. In fact, the average cost for auto insurance has increased 51% over the past 3 years, six times faster than inflation overall according to The Consumer Price Index (CPI).

In addition to getting all the coverage you’d expect with any auto insurance policy— think comprehensive, collision, uninsured motorist, and the like — every OpenRoad policy comes with several protections tailored to car collectors.
Their agreed value policy guarantees that the insurance payout you’ll receive in the event of a total loss equals the actual worth of your classic car, rather than a depreciated value that most insurance programs use. This guarantees that you’re covered for the true value of your ride, considering the time, effort, and investments you put into your vehicle as well as its condition and rarity.
